19 Facts About Allen Quist

1.

Allen J Quist was born on October 14,1944 and is a Minnesota politician, a former state representative, and a two-time candidate for governor of the state.

2.

Allen Quist served three terms from January 4,1983 until January 2,1989.

3.

Allen Quist was defeated for re-election by St Peter School Board Chair and Gustavus Adolphus College Professor Don Ostrom in November 1988.

4.

Allen Quist represented the old District 23B, which included portions of Blue Earth, Brown, Le Sueur, Nicollet, and Renville counties in the south central part of the state.

5.

Allen Quist subsequently married conservative activist Julie Morse in 1987.

6.

Allen Quist has ten children, nine by his first wife and one by his second.

7.

Allen Quist campaigned on the premise that the pro-choice Carlson was too liberal to lead the Republican Party.

8.

Allen Quist ran for governor again in 1998, but withdrew before the state convention in favor of Saint Paul Mayor Norm Coleman.

9.

On November 19,2009, Allen Quist announced his candidacy for US Representative in Minnesota's 1st Congressional District in the 2010 race against incumbent Representative Tim Walz.

10.

Allen Quist lost the Republican primary to Minnesota State Representative Randy Demmer.

11.

In early December 2009, Allen Quist claimed that a marriage penalty exists in the US House and Senate health care bills.

12.

Allen Quist garnered controversy for his December 7,2009, speech at a Christmas Party of the Wabasha County Republicans.

13.

Allen Quist spoke against the health care bill at the event.

14.

In December 2011, Allen Quist announced he would again run for Minnesota's 1st Congressional District against incumbent Tim Walz in 2012.

15.

In October 2012, it was reported that Allen Quist had failed to file the required financial disclosure form with federal authorities by the May 15 filing deadline, apparently because he could not figure out the mailing address.

16.

Allen Quist said that he now has the address and will have the form turned in within two days.

17.

Allen Quist is the author of the book The Abortion Revolution and the Sanctity of Life.

18.

Allen Quist led efforts against extending human rights protections to gays and lesbians, supported by former Governor Arne Carlson.

19.

Allen Quist led the sponsorship of a failed bill to require AIDS testing for all marriage license applicants.
